 In a quaint village nestled in the countryside, there lived a young woman named Sarah. Despite facing numerous hardships, she remained resilient and determined to provide the best life possible for her daughter, Emily.

Sarah worked tirelessly as a seamstress, stitching clothes for the villagers to make ends meet. Despite the long hours and meager earnings, she never once complained, always putting Emily's needs above her own.

One day, tragedy struck when a devastating storm ravaged their village, leaving many homeless and destitute. Sarah's humble home was destroyed, leaving them with nothing but the clothes on their backs.

With nowhere else to turn, Sarah sought refuge in the kindness of her neighbors. Despite their own struggles, they welcomed Sarah and Emily with open arms, offering them shelter and support during their time of need.


Determined to rebuild their lives, Sarah refused to lose hope. She rolled up her sleeves and worked alongside her neighbors, clearing debris and rebuilding homes brick by brick.

Through it all, Sarah remained a pillar of strength for Emily, offering words of encouragement and love during their darkest moments. Her unwavering faith and resilience inspired those around her, reminding them of the power of a mother's love.

As the village slowly began to heal, Sarah and Emily emerged stronger than ever before. Though they may have lost their home, they gained something far more precious—a newfound sense of community and resilience.

And so, in the face of adversity, Sarah's love for her daughter proved to be their greatest strength, a beacon of hope that guided them through life's storms.
